In 2008 the Beatles Story Albert Dock trebled in size, and extended into a second site at the Pier Head, housed in the new Mersey Ferries Terminal in 2009.

Pier Head

The experience starts at the Albert Dock and takes guests on a personal journey through the lives of the Beatles. Visitors can walk along the cobbled streets of Hamburg and Mathew Street and soak up the atmosphere in our stunning recreation of the Cavern Club. Sir Paul McCartney, Cynthia Lennon, Sir George Martin, Brian Epstein and Sir Peter Blake guide guests through the experience on the Living History audio tour, which is available in English, French, Japanese, Spanish, Italian, Polish and Russian.

 

Yellow SubmarineGuests can then explore the break up of the band in the Going Solo areas and visit the emotional White Room, a tribute to John Lennon. Children, families and school groups can experience the futuristic and interactive Beatles themed activities in our Discovery Zone.

From the Beatles Story Albert Dock visitors can move on to our second home at Pier Head to visit the Fab4D experience - an innovative and exciting multi-sensory experience for all the family. Beatles Story Pier Head is also home to our world-class special exhibitions centre (currently hosting the White Feather exhibition).
